French qualifier Léolia Jeanjean outlasted Veronika Erjavec 6–4 4–6 7–6(6) on Court 6 in a nearly three-hour first-round battle. Jeanjean saved out the deciding-set tiebreak after both players traded the opening two sets. Erjavec actually struck more winners (42 to 38) and served more consistently, but Jeanjean was sharper in the biggest moments.

At this Stage
No seeds and no marquee names here — just a first-round door standing open, and Léolia Jeanjean pushed through it the hard way. The French qualifier outlasted Veronika Erjavec 6-4 4-6 7-6(6) over nearly three hours, a match decided less by shot-making — Erjavec actually hit more winners — than by nerve in a deciding-set tiebreak. It earned Jeanjean a place in the last 64 against Daria Snigur, fresh from upsetting No. 8 seed Elina Svitolina. That next one, since played, went Snigur's way in straight sets — but Jeanjean had earned every inch of her place in the draw.
